Terrine| Perl | Symphonie Gelb Brunner-Baumgartner Porzellan Manufaktur Nymphenburg owes oneThe most pioneering design by the Bohemian sculptor Dominikus Auliczek is the PERL service in Louis Seize style, which owes its name to a string of pearls surrounding each individual piece. For the first time in European porcelain history, Auliczek based a service on a 12 sided dodecagon instead of the customary circular shape. Various service items, such as cups and tureens, were also decorated with three dimensional acanthus leaves a typical motif
